AbstractBiotechnology learning can be use the learning environment as a learning resource. The potential of the surrounding environment can train the mindset and independence of learners in improving active and meaningful learning. One of the emerging environments for biotechnology learning is the biological resources on the island of Tunda. This study aimed to develop the ability to improve the abilities of the biodiversity of Tunda Island. This research used research and development method (R & D, research and development) consisting of analysis, development, evaluation and revision. The developed questions consisted of 12 questions based on high-level thinking indicators. High-level thinking skills were tested on students who have enrolled 23 biotech students. The questions are then analyzed based on reliability, validity, distinguishing power and difficulty level.
